The cornerstone of a successful import project is the initial supplier verification. In 2026, due diligence must go beyond a basic website check. Start with a multi-platform assessment: scrutinize their Alibaba presence, but also seek them on professional industry platforms like Global Sources or Made-in-China. Crucially, demand evidence of real, completed projects. A professional custom injection mold maker will provide detailed case studies, including part design challenges, mold flow analysis images, and high-resolution photos of finished molds and produced parts. Verify their business license via third-party services and insist on a video conference factory tour. Observe the workshop organization, the brands of machining equipment (like Sodick, DMG Mori, or Haitian), and the working environment. This step filters out trading companies masquerading as manufacturers and identifies partners with genuine capability.
Once a potential partner is identified, mastering the technical and commercial quotation process is vital. A vague request for a quote will yield inaccurate and incomparable bids. Provide a comprehensive request for quotation package that includes a detailed 3D part file, material specifications, expected annual volumes, and target part cost. Crucially, specify the mold lifespan and your quality standards. A competent China mold factory will respond not just with a price, but with a preliminary mold design proposal. This should cover the mold base standard, cavity and core material grade, cooling channel layout, and ejection system design. Discuss and agree on critical components upfront: Will they use DME or HASCO standard parts? Are hot runners from a reputable brand like Yudo or Mold Masters included? Clarifying these details in 2026 prevents costly change orders and ensures you are comparing bids on a like-for-like basis, moving you closer to a trustworthy custom injection mold maker.
The most critical phase, often where projects falter, is proactive quality control during mold manufacturing. Do not adopt a “black box” approach and simply wait for the final sample. Instead, establish a milestone-based inspection protocol. Key inspection points include the initial mold design review, steel material certification checks, and a pre-assembly inspection of the finished mold cavity and core. Partner with a local third-party quality control agency for these on-site checks. Furthermore, insist on a First Article Inspection report for the initial sample parts. This report should include comprehensive dimensional measurements using CMM data, material certification tests, and a visual inspection for defects like sink marks or weld lines. This structured QC process transforms quality assurance from a reactive problem into a managed procedure, giving you continuous visibility and control over your investment.
Finally, planning for the long-term relationship is a hallmark of sophisticated procurement in 2026. A mold is not a one-time purchase; it is a tool for production. Discuss post-sales support terms before finalizing the contract. What is the warranty period for the injection mold, typically one to two years? How do they handle mold repair and maintenance? Will they provide spare part drawings? Establish clear protocols for communication and problem-solving. Furthermore, consider the total cost of ownership. A slightly higher initial investment in a better-grade steel or a more efficient cooling system can yield significant savings through longer mold life, faster cycle times, and fewer production stoppages. Choosing a partner who understands this holistic view indicates a supplier invested in your ongoing production success, not just a single transaction.
